The Eighth Wonder of the World

Albert Einstein is often quoted as saying, "Compound interest is the eighth wonder of the world. He who understands it, earns it; he who doesn't, pays it." Whether he actually said it or not, the maths is undeniable.

Compound interest is the process of earning interest on your interest. It starts slow, like a small snowball rolling down a long hill. At first, it barely gathers any snow. But as it gathers mass, its surface area increases, allowing it to pick up even more snow with every single rotation. Eventually, its growth becomes exponential.

The Cost of Waiting

Let's look at the maths of waiting. Consider two investors:

  • Investor A starts at age 25, investing $500 a month at a 7% annual return. By age 65, they have contributed $240,000 out of their own pocket, but their total balance is over $1.3 million.
  • Investor B waits until age 35 to start. They also invest $500 a month at a 7% annual return. By age 65, they have contributed $180,000, but their total balance is only about $600,000.

A 10-year delay meant Investor B contributed only $60,000 less than Investor A, but it cost them over $700,000 in lost compounding potential. Time does the heavy lifting, not the principal.

Optimisation: Frequency over Intensity

You don't need to drop a massive lump sum to see results. The optimisation of wealth building relies heavily on frequency. Regular, automated monthly contributions ensure that your money is constantly being put to work, buying assets regardless of whether the market is up or down. This smooths out volatility and keeps the snowball rolling.

How to Harness the Snowball

  • Don't wait for 'The Dip': Time in the market beats timing the market. Waiting for the perfect moment usually results in missed compounding cycles.
  • Automate your Behaviour: Set up automatic transfers so you invest before you have the chance to spend the money. Remove human emotion from the equation entirely.
  • Check the Maths: Run your own numbers to see exactly what your current trajectory looks like. Seeing the exponential curve of your own money is the best motivation to stay consistent.
